Abstract
A process for the preparation of a dental impression comprising PA0 A) forming a mixture of a polyaddition product which contains ether, urethane and urea groups, PA0 B) mixing therewith water of proton donor-containing aqueous solution in a weight ratio of A:B of from 1:0.01 to 1:40 and in at least catalytically active amount, the weight ratio of water plus proton donor to the balance of the composition exclusive of the filler ranging from about 0.01:1 to 1:1, and PA0 C) applying the mixture formed in B intraorally to a patient to make a negative copy of the patient's teeth.
